Travelers generally find the A Guarda to Caminha ferry to be a charming, quick, and very affordable way to cross the Minho River between Spain and Portugal. It's a popular choice for pilgrims and those seeking a scenic, brief international journey. However, a significant drawback is its frequent and sometimes prolonged closures for repairs, which can cause considerable inconvenience and require detours.

"I went from the south of Portugal to Caminha to do the ferry crossing to Spain, and I was told that the ferry was closed because the platform on the Spanish side had sunk. However, this happened nine months ago, and the Spanish authorities are not trying to solve the problem. This ferry is one of the most significant symbols of the friendship between Portugal and Spain and one of the most entertaining ways to cross the border. It's a shame that the Spanish authorities simply ignore the problem and let the ferry rot."

The A Guarda to Caminha Ferry: A Symbol of Connection

The ferry service between A Guarda, Spain, and Caminha, Portugal, is more than just a mode of transport; it's a vital link that symbolizes the historical and cultural ties between the two nations. For centuries, the Minho River has served as a natural border, yet this small ferry facilitates easy passage, fostering a sense of shared community. It's particularly significant for pilgrims undertaking the Camino de Santiago, offering a seamless transition between the Portuguese and Spanish routes. The short, scenic journey provides a moment of reflection and appreciation for the natural beauty of the river estuary. Reddit+1

However, the reliability of this service has been a point of concern for travelers. Reports of prolonged closures due to repairs, with little apparent urgency from authorities to resolve issues on the Spanish side, have led to frustration. Reddit+1 This unpredictability can disrupt travel plans, especially for those relying on the ferry as a key part of their itinerary. Despite these challenges, when operational, the ferry remains a beloved and highly recommended experience for its affordability, convenience, and the unique perspective it offers on the border region. Navigating Ferry Disruptions

Travelers planning to use the A Guarda to Caminha ferry should be aware of potential disruptions. Several reviews highlight instances where the ferry was closed for repairs, sometimes for extended periods, without much prior notice. Reddit+1 This can be particularly inconvenient for pilgrims or those on tight schedules. The lack of readily available information about the ferry's status can lead to unexpected detours. Reddit

To mitigate this, it's strongly advised to confirm the ferry's operational status before arriving at the terminal. Checking local news sources, asking at tourist information centers in A Guarda or Caminha, or even contacting local authorities (if possible) might provide the most up-to-date information. If the ferry is indeed closed, be prepared for a longer overland journey, which can add approximately 45 minutes to your travel time. Reddit Despite these potential issues, the ferry remains a charming and cost-effective way to travel between Spain and Portugal when it is running. Reddit
